Agriculture Graduates & Postgraduates Of Bhubaneswar’s SOA Receive Certificates

Bhubaneswar: Graduate and postgraduate students of Institution of Agricultural Sciences (IAS), faculty of agricultural sciences of Siksha ‘O’ Anusandhan (SOA) Deemed to be University, were awarded their degree certificates on Wednesday.

The 2023 batch students who completed their B.Sc. (Agriculture) and M.Sc. (Agriculture) courses received their certificates from SOA Vice-Chancellor Prof. Pradipta Kumar Nanda.

Congratulating the graduating students, Prof. Nanda said the onus of providing food to the people in a populous country like India is on their shoulders.

“The certificate you have in your hand is your gateway to serve the world,” he said.

Describing them as brand ambassadors of SOA, the Vice-Chancellor said whatever they did would reflect on the university which ranked 15th in the country in a field of more than 1100 universities in the 2023 National Institutional Ranking Framework (NIRF) ranking.

Dean of IAS Prof. Santosh Kumar Rout said the institute had made great strides to emerge as one of the front-ranking agricultural institutions equipped with modern labs, equipment, smart class rooms and 142 faculty members including 44 senior professors.

“You are being imparted with 21st century agricultural education, research, management and technology transfer. The institute had signed seven MoUs for collaboration with national institutions,” he said.

Among those present at the graduation ceremony were Head of Department of Entomology Prof. BK Mishra, SOA Pro-Vice Chancellor Prof. Sitikantha Mishra, Controller of Examination Prof. Manjula Das, Dean (Students’ Welfare) Prof. Jyoti Ranjan Das, members of the Academic Council and faculty members.
